Product Overview
3,5,6-Trichloropyridin-2-ol Sodium (CAS 37439-34-2) is a critical chemical intermediate widely utilized in the agricultural chemical industry. This sodium salt derivative serves as a foundational building block in the synthesis of prominent organophosphate insecticides, including Chlorpyrifos and Chlorpyrifos-methyl. Specifications
| Molecular Formula | C5HCl3NNaO |
|---|---|
| Molecular Weight | 220.42 g/mol |
| Appearance | Off-white to grey-white powder |
| Assay | ≥85.0% |
| Moisture | ≤0.5% |
| pH (in solution) | 7–10 |
| 2,3,5,6-Tetrachloropyridine Impurity | ≤0.1% |
| Boiling Point | 325°C at 760 mmHg |
| Flash Point | 150.4°C |
Industrial Applications
This compound is exclusively employed as a synthetic intermediate in the production of chlorinated pyridine-based agrochemicals. Its primary role lies in the efficient construction of the active pharmaceutical ingredient (API) backbone for selective insecticides. Due to its reactive phenolic sodium structure, it facilitates nucleophilic substitution and condensation reactions essential to downstream manufacturing processes.
- Key precursor for Chlorpyrifos (CAS 2921-88-2) and Chlorpyrifos-methyl (CAS 5598-13-0)
